Provincial police used a helicopter yesterday to expand the search for a Belleville woman who has been missing for several days.

Jessica Elizabeth Lloyd was last heard from at 10:30 p.m. Thursday after sending a text message, and she never showed up for work the next day, which alarmed relatives who say it's uncharacteristic of her.

After an unsuccessful ground search on Saturday, the Ontario Provincial Police expanded the search, which has included officers from several police forces including Rawdon, Belleville and Stirling.

Friends and acquaintances distributed flyers around the Belleville area and set up at least three Facebook groups to spread the word about Ms. Lloyd's disappearance.
